The company has paid $150,000 to buy Bingo Bonanza from Beau Gators Inc. The closed halls are Ponderosa Bingo, also in Goose Creek, and Beacon Bingo in Ladson, SC. - both properties that had been classified as under-performers. The acquisition is being touted as step toward a strategic realignment of its holdings to become a market leader in South Carolina.

Earlier this year, the publicly traded company initiated management changes, name change and headquarters relocation from West Columbia, SC, to Austin. Littlefield also pulled out of the video gaming business in South Carolina after legislative action made the activity illegal. The company, which had owned 800 video machines in South Carolina, has restructured its business around bingo. Its 19-facility portfolio encompasses Alabama, Texas and South Carolina.
